Common Tree Issues in Edithvale 

Trees are a fundamental part of Edithvale’s landscape, but they require maintenance to prevent issues for homeowners and businesses. High winds and salt exposure can weaken trees, making them more prone to storm-related damage. Overgrown trees may pose risks to neighbouring properties, power lines, and roads without proper pruning and care, increasing potential liabilities.

Root intrusion is a significant concern for older properties, as tree roots can damage structural foundations, driveways, and underground utilities. Edithvale enforces strict tree preservation policies, requiring property owners to follow regulations before tree removal or pruning. Professional guidance ensures compliance while preserving the local ecosystem.

What Are The Risks Of Tree Removal?

Risk Description
Property Damage Falling branches or improper cutting techniques can damage homes, fences, or nearby structures.
Personal Injury Without proper equipment and expertise, tree removal can cause serious injuries to workers or bystanders.
Legal Consequences Removing protected trees without council approval can result in fines or legal action.
Environmental Impact Tree removal can disrupt local ecosystems, affecting wildlife habitats and soil stability.
Utility Hazzards Cutting trees near power lines or underground utilities can lead to electrical hazards or service disruptions.
High Costs Improper removal methods can lead to additional expenses for repairs, replanting, or legal fees.

Tree removal comes with various risks, including property damage, personal injury, legal consequences, environmental impact, utility hazards, and high costs. To avoid these issues, it’s best to hire professionals and follow local regulations.

How to Know if a Tree Needs Removal?

Trees that are weakened, infected, or structurally unstable can become dangerous and may need to be removed. Signs to watch for include:

  • Clearly visible trunk splits or fractures
  • Infected or discoloured branches
  • Overextended branches near utility wires or homes
  • Tree roots causing damage to foundations or driveways
